문자열을 반복해서 쓰는 방법이 두가지있다.
String str = "Hello";
String result = "";
for(int i = 0; i < 3; i++) {
result += str;
}
System.out.println(result); // 결과 : HelloHelloHello
String str = "Hello";
String result = str.repeat(3);
System.out.println(result); // 결과 : HelloHelloHello
Java11부터 추가된 String 메서드로
String 문자열을 파라미터의 주어진 횟수만큼 반복한다.
파라미터가
0이라면 빈문자열,
1이면 문자열 그대로,
음수이면 IllegalArgumentExceptionthrow 에러를 반환
내부적으로 Arrays.fill()및 System.arraycopy()메서드를 호출 하여 새 문자열을 만든다.
[출처] https://crazykim2.tistory.com/546